在现代电子技术迅速发展的背景下,单片机作为核心的控制单元广泛应用于各类智能设备中。STM32F103C8T6芯片因其强大的功能与灵活性,成为众多开发者和工程师的首xuan。很多用户在开发过程中也面临着芯片解密与程序提取的问题。本文将对STM32F103C8T6芯片的解密与程序提取进行深入解析,帮助读者更好地理解这一技术,也为需要相关服务的用户提供参考。
STM32F103C8T6芯片概述
STM32F103C8T6是意法半导体(STMicroelectronics)推出的传统STM32系列中的一款高性价比微控制器。它采用ARMCortex-M3内核,主频高达72MHz,具有128KB的闪存和20KB的SRAM,支持丰富的外设接口,广泛应用于工业控制、物联网、智能家居等领域。
解密芯片的必要性
对于许多研发者而言,获取芯片内部程序是实现产品定制和功能拓展的关键步骤。解密芯片可帮助用户:
获取已有产品的控制程序,以进行功能二次开发。
分析竞争对手产品的工作原理,提升自身产品的竞争力。
在设备维护以及升级过程中,提取旧版本代码进行调整。
解密芯片不是一件简单的事情,过程复杂且需要专业的知识与工具。
STM32F103C8T6芯片的解密技术
解密STM32F103C8T6芯片的关键技术主要体现在硬件解密与软件解密两方面。
硬件解密
硬件解密通常涉及直接与芯片物理接口连接,通过JTAG/SWD等方式进行信号读取。操作步骤包括:
准备JTAG/SWD调试器,如ST-LINK。
通过调试工具连接到芯片,检测芯片是否可以正常识别。
利用调试脚本提取闪存中存储的程序代码。
这种方式效果不错,但需要相应的电路知识和调试经验。
软件解密
软件解密通常需要分析存储的程序,识别其执行逻辑。主要步骤包括:
提取程序后,使用相应的逆向工程工具进行分析。
解码程序,理解其逻辑结构和数据交互模式。
重新编写或修改程序以满足新的需求。
软件解密的难度在于对编译后代码的理解与修改,需要相当的编程能力及相关经验。
注意事项
在进行STM32F103C8T6芯片解密的过程中,需注意以下几点:
遵循当地法律法规,确保解密过程的合规性。
合理评估解密带来的技术风险,包括芯片损坏风险和信息泄露风险。
做好数据备份,以免对原程序造成不可逆的损坏。
如何选择专业的解密服务
若您在解密过程中遇到问题,可以考虑寻求专业的解密服务。深圳市洪铭科技有限公司正是您理想的合作伙伴。
我们提供的STM32F103C8T6芯片解密服务价格为每件10.00元,确保高效高质的技术支持,帮助您顺利完成项目开发。我们的团队由经验丰富的工程师组成,能为您提供全面的技术咨询与解决方案,让您在科技创新的道路上无后顾之忧。
STM32F103C8T6芯片以其zhuoyue的性能和广泛的应用场景,成为众多研发工作中的理想选择。掌握解密芯片的相关技术,将为您的项目开发提供强有力的支持。深圳市洪铭科技有限公司以其专业的解密服务,为您提供了便捷的解决方案,如果您需要,请不要犹豫,选择我们,助力您的每一个创新构思。